Description

The act by which illegitimate children are given the same legal standing of legitimate children is a matter of local legislation, and therefore depends on the law of each particular jurisdiction. Although some statutes provide for the legitimation of children by conduct amounting to recognition, other statutes require that the recognition of an illegitimate child be in writing. Note that this form is an acknowledgment and not an affidavit.

Birth Record Amendments Type of Birth Record Amendment RequestCostCorrection to Birth Certificate ? to add/remove/replace a parent and seal old record$25.00Correction to Birth Certificate ? all other changes$15.00New, Certified Copy of Corrected Birth Record$22.00

To add, remove, or change a father on an original birth record, you will need to submit: A completed Application for New Birth Certificate Based on Parentage. ... Application fee of $25. One of the following supporting documents: ... $22 for each certified copy of the amended record requested.

In Texas, signing a birth certificate to establish paternity is not enough by itself. An unwed father must sign a voluntary acknowledgment of paternity (AOP) which acts as a document that legally establishes paternity between the father and the child.

Establish Paternity by Acknowledgment - Paternity can be established without going to court if both parents sign a legal form called an ?Acknowledgment of Paternity.? It's important to remember that an Acknowledgment of Paternity only establishes paternity and can only be completed if your child was born in Texas.

Texas Vital Statistics cannot send out Acknowledgement of Paternity forms to applicants. Instead, the forms can only be obtained from someone certified by the Texas Attorney General's office to verbally explain to all the parties the rights and responsibilities that come with signing the form.
